Spotlight On: Mike Vetrone’s Aladdin Series

Mike Vetrone recently sent us photos of his stunning Aladdin set of custom Vinylmation. This already sold out, but take a look and contact Mike for your own custom if you like what you see.

Last week I released my custom Aladdin set of 12 figures.  The set included Iago, Old Man Jafar, the Sultan, Genie, Palace Guard, Abu, Aladdin, Jasmine, Rajah, the Cave of Wonders, the Golden Scarab, and the “chaser” is a figure I call “A Whole New World”  The chaser features Aladdin and Jasmine on their magic carpet ride.  The carpet is a sculpted piece that is made to look like They are actually sitting on it.  Aladdin is one of my favorite movies of all time so this set was a complete blast to make.  A big thanks goes out to everyone who bought one for making it a complete success!

Spotlight On: Mike Vetrone’s Poison Apple Custom

Mike Vetrone sent us a few photos of and a few words on his most recent creation:

“I wanted to share with you one of my most recent works.  It is a 9 in Bad Apple from Snow White.  I wanted to really emphasize the “poison” on the apple so I sculpted it!

This was a total challenge for me, but it was a great learning experience and I love the outcome.  On the back it featured the old hag’s hand holding the apple and the “body” of the Vinylmation is her sleeve.  On the front of the body it featured Snow White and the Prince which acts as foreshadowing.  Enjoy!”

Spotlight On Mike Vetrone’s Latest Customs

The first one I would like to share with you is Gizmoduck.  I did this piece for a friend of mine who is making an entire duck tales set from different custom artists.  It has been a really awesome project to be apart of.  I wanted to make it seem like a comic book super hero.

Then there was the issue of the wheel.  I sketched up a bunch of options using the mickey mold feet, but decided that it would be best to just make it myself.  I am very happy with the result.  It is one of my favorite pieces I’ve ever made.

Next is my Magic Carpet 9 in.  This was a commission.  The collector wanted the magic carpet to be the main focus and then let my mind run wild.  I am a huge Genie fan and have an army of 100 Park 11 Genies.  I had to include him.  One of my favorite ways he is shown in the movie is at the end in the moon.

I thought this would work perfectly.  On the back I put the “mountain” inside the cave of wonders that the lamp is on.  Another one of my favorite scenes in the movie.  It was fun getting to make a vinyl for one of my absolute favorite movies.

Lastly, I made a Furry Friends Abu for the Light it Up Blue Auctions going on at Vinylmation Exchange: Bid Wars.

I love in the movie when Abu has the red gem reflecting in his eyes.  I think its adorable haha.  I made the gem blue to play off of the theme.

Spotlight On: Mike Vetrone’s Snow White

Mike Vetrone is always coming up with great pieces of custom Vinylmation. We spoke to him recently about his latest Snow White figure.

“Thanks guys! This piece was commissioned by someone as a gift for their mother’s birthday who has a huge Snow White collection. I was told her favorite scene was the wishing well. I wanted to make sure that went on front.”

“As I brainstormed and did some research in watching the movie over again I realized I could easily blend the scene into a brick wall that I could put the magic mirror on. The Old Hag is one of my personal favorite villains and I thought it would be interesting to have the Evil Queen looking into the mirror to show the Old Hag. There was an immense amount of work that went into this piece, but I feel it really paid off. I am extremely happy with the way it turned out.”
